## Runbook: Hunting leaked file descriptors in Burrowd

Burrowd occasionally exhausts its descriptor limit when upstream sockets aren't closed after timeout. Symptoms: accept() failures in the log and a flat-lining request rate. Capture a descriptor census before restarting anything, since the leak pattern identifies the offending handler. Reviewers should confirm the patched build closes sockets in the error path too. Reproduce locally by running the daemon with the configuration below.

service settings:
[pelius]
port = 7000
region = north-2
host = pelius.tolvaqhq.internal
team = casax
timeout_ms = 2000
retries = 1

**TICKET: Drift detected on Quellhorn dedup tier**

Staging and prod disagree on suppression windows for the Quellhorn alert deduplicator. Someone hand-edited prod during last week's pager storm and never backported. Dedup counts are off by ~30% versus staging replay. Fix: reconcile to the values below, redeploy, confirm alert volume normalizes. Current prod values captured at incident close are as follows.

deployment values, hadup-yajog:
[holion]
team = silwyn
access_code = ac_eb6e99
host = holion.novacio.internal
port = 5672
owner = kasok.sorion
peer = sorvan.kelvinet.local

**Q: Why are bulk edits disabled in the Pennon admin table?**

A: Race condition. Concurrent bulk edits overwrote each other's rows last sprint. Feature-flagged off until the optimistic-locking fix lands. Single-row edits still work. Don't re-enable the flag manually. Details and the rollout timeline are on the internal page below.

wiki page, kahog-hahig: https://vault.zemvargrid.internal/display/deploy/repo/settings/merge_requests/job/settings/6f3b933774dbc5320a4daa18